X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;f=source%2Flibmarklin%2Flocomotive.cpp;h=3088d4655ba3d100b2c64d2c704782e4e3c04e57;hb=f9254f57b736927a57a2fd793ee18f6c9766dd43;hp=c7d6227cddb938e5d3acfbbb6cc2c8f564ca771f;hpb=38fb8d56efde037a71c46a58bda314655e68ab6c;p=r2c2.git diff --git a/source/libmarklin/locomotive.cpp b/source/libmarklin/locomotive.cpp index c7d6227..3088d46 100644 --- a/source/libmarklin/locomotive.cpp +++ b/source/libmarklin/locomotive.cpp @@ -56,6 +56,7 @@ void Locomotive::set_reverse(bool rev) { reverse = rev; send_command(false); + signal_reverse_changed.emit(reverse); } } @@ -129,6 +130,7 @@ bool Locomotive::reverse_timeout() { reverse = !reverse; send_command(true); + signal_reverse_changed.emit(reverse); return false; }